Pyhon的基本组织结构
1)组织结构的空间大小比较
变量--》函数--》类--》模块--》包--》库--》项目。
2)组织结构的定义比较
模块:物理表现形式为一个*.py文件。是有组织的代码片段,可以由变量、函数及类等组成。
包:物理表现形式为多个*.py文件。文件目录结构有多个层次,由n个模块或n个子包组成。
库:物理表现形式为处理某一类问题的多个*.py文件。是具有相同功能模块的集合,有标准库、第三方库以及自定义模块。
项目:物理表现形式为有逻辑关系的各类文件的集合,包含同类型的(多个*.py文件),还有多个其他的文件类型文件。